Instructions

Prepare the Cloud Breads:
Start by preheating your oven to 150°C (300°F) and lining a baking sheet with parchment paper, the ideal canvas for your fluffy creations. In a bowl, whip the egg whites with cream of tartar until they reach stiff peaks, a satisfying texture that makes you feel like a pro.
Combine Ingredients:
In a separate bowl, beat together the yolks, cream cheese, and salt until smooth—this creamy mixture will add richness to your cloud breads. Gently fold the beaten whites into the yolk mixture, a careful act of folding that requires patience but pays off wonderfully.
Bake to Perfection:
Spoon the batter onto your baking sheet, creating circles about 12 cm wide, and send them off to the oven for 18–20 minutes until they’re set and golden. Let them cool for a moment, then peel them off the parchment carefully, like lifting a precious memory from the past.
Cook the Beef:
While your cloud breads are baking, heat olive oil in a skillet. Sauté the onions until they’re soft, then add garlic and ground beef, breaking it up as you go, to create that delicious base.
Season and Simmer:
Add in the chili powder, cumin, smoked paprika, oregano, salt, and pepper, stirring them together to let the spices bloom in the warmth. Pour in a splash of water and allow the mixture to simmer, thickening beautifully.
Assemble Your Tacos:
Fill each cloud bread shell with the seasoned beef, then let your creativity roll with toppings like shredded lettuce, diced tomatoes, and a drizzle of sour cream. Enjoy the delicious creation while it's still fresh and warm.

Questions & Answers

Can I use a different meat for the filling?

Yes, you can substitute ground beef with turkey or chicken for a lighter option.

How do I store leftover cloud bread tacos?

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. Reheat before serving.

Is cloud bread suitable for a keto diet?

Absolutely! Cloud bread is low in carbs and perfect for a keto-friendly meal.

Can I make cloud bread dairy-free?

Yes, you can use dairy-free cream cheese to make the cloud bread and omit any cheese toppings.

What toppings can I add to cloud bread tacos?

Popular toppings include avocado, jalapeños, and various types of salsa for added flavor.

Cloud Bread Tacos with Beef

Indulge in light cloud bread tacos filled with savory beef and fresh toppings.

Prep Time
20 minutes
Cook Time
25 minutes
Total Duration
45 minutes
Recipe by Daily Hrira Zoey McConnell


Skill Level Easy

Cuisine Fusion

Makes 4 Portions

Diet Details Gluten Free, Low Carb

What You'll Need

Cloud Bread Taco Shells

01 4 large eggs, separated
02 100 g (about ½ cup) cream cheese, softened
03 ¼ tsp cream of tartar
04 ¼ tsp salt

Seasoned Beef Filling

01 450 g (1 lb) ground beef
02 1 small onion, finely chopped
03 2 cloves garlic, minced
04 1 tbsp olive oil
05 2 tsp chili powder
06 1 tsp ground cumin
07 ½ tsp smoked paprika
08 ½ tsp dried oregano
09 ½ tsp salt
10 ¼ tsp black pepper
11 80 ml (⅓ cup) water

Toppings

01 1 cup shredded lettuce
02 1 medium tomato, diced
03 ½ cup shredded cheddar cheese
04 ¼ cup sour cream
05 Fresh cilantro leaves, for garnish

How To Make It

Step 01

Prepare Cloud Bread: Preheat the oven to 150°C (300°F)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per for the cloud bread tacos.

Step 02

Beat Egg Whites: In a clean bowl, beat the egg whites and cream of tartar together until stiff peaks form.

Step 03

Mix Yolks: In another bowl, mix the yolks, cream cheese, and salt until smooth.

Step 04

Fold Mixture: Gently fold the egg whites into the yolk mixture in thirds, taking care not to deflate the whites.

Step 05

Shape and Bake: Spoon 8 rounds of batter onto the prepared sheet, shaping each into a circle about 12 cm (5 in) wide. Bake for 18–20 minutes, until set and lightly golden. Let cool before carefully peeling off the parchment.

Step 06

Cook Beef Filling: While the cloud breads bake, he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add onions and sauté 2 minutes.

Step 07

Add Garlic and Beef: Add garlic and ground beef; cook until beef is browned, breaking up lumps.

Step 08

Season Meat: Stir in chili powder, cumin, smoked paprika, oregano, salt, and pepper. Cook 1 minute.

Step 09

Simmer: Add water, reduce heat, and simmer until the mixture thickens (5 minutes). Remove from heat.

Step 10

Assemble Tacos: Place beef filling in each cloud bread shell, then top with lettuce, tomato, cheese, sour cream, and cilantro.
